Monkey writes the following about The Outsiders :
This is an awesome book. It is about a gang that is always there for each other. I think it is a very touching book about two boys whos lives are about to change forever. Two gangs (Greasers and Socs) , one ending. Ponyboy, a smart 14 year old, and Johny, a scared 16 year old, are about to find out what it really means to be family. I would recomend this book to mature readers only. This is because they will be able to take it sereously. A lesson to learn is never take forgranted what you have. This is one of the best books I've ever read. I hope others enjoy it as much as I did.
